#b92368 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#b92368 is composed of 72.5% red, 13.7% green and 40.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 81.1% magenta, 43.8% yellow and 27.5% black. It has a hue angle of 332.4 degrees, a saturation of 68.2% and a lightness of 43.1%. #b92368 color hex could be obtained by blending #ff46d0 with #730000. Closest websafe color is: #cc3366.

#b92368 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#b92368 has RGB values of R:185, G:35, B:104 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.81, Y:0.44, K:0.27. Its decimal value is 12133224.

Shades and Tints of #b92368
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040102 is the darkest color, while #fdf2f7 is the lightest one.
